Voices in Unison Lesson Plan

In this 4th-grade music lesson, students will explore the concept of singing in unison while developing their vocal skills, rhythm, and expression through a fun and engaging song. The lesson begins with a discussion about the importance of group singing, followed by warm-up exercises to prepare their voices. Students will learn a chosen song by breaking it down into manageable sections, practicing each part while focusing on maintaining pitch and rhythm together. Simple percussion instruments will be introduced for those interested, enhancing their understanding of rhythm and collaboration.

After thorough practice, students will have the opportunity for a mini-performance within the classroom, emphasizing the joy of sharing music with one another. The lesson concludes with a reflection on the experience, allowing students to express their thoughts about teamwork and what they learned. Extensions may include movements to accompany the song or a discussion on its cultural significance, all promoting an appreciation for the art of music and the benefits of singing together.
